Administrative Assistant - Hello Kids Therapy Hub (North Melbourne)Hello Kids Therapy Hub is a warm, family-centred speech therapy clinic dedicated to helping children feel confident, capable, and connected. We're looking for an organised, proactive, and kind-hearted administrative assistant to help our growing clinic run smoothly.
At Hello Kids Therapy Hub, you'll be part of a quiet, calm, and supportive environment, assisting 1-3 speech pathologists at any given time. You'll have the time and space to do your work well, while building genuine connections with families and contributing to a positive workplace culture.

You will:
Be the welcoming first point of contact for families and children
Manage bookings, emails, phone enquiries, and general reception duties
Oversee NDIS processes, including service agreements and invoicing
Assist with the day-to-day running of the clinic
Use our Practice Management Software (Splose)
Basic computer skills are sufficient for learning our Practice Management Software (Splose)
Support the clinical team to deliver new services and programs
